Libby Brockhoff
Founder, CEO, Head of Art.

As CEO and Co-Founder of Odysseus Arms in San Francisco and a longtime industry pioneer, Libby has reimagined what a modern agency looks like by creating a company that’s highly collaborative, diverse, socially driven and results obsessed. She also developed the creative and strategic method Third3ye™, a one-of-a-kind approach that yields unprecedented results for her clients. Libby’s path as an industry disruptor began in London where she co-founded renowned agency Mother at the age of 27 and led the company to considerable success including being named Campaign’s “Agency of the Decade.” Throughout her career, Libby crafted advertising strategies for Silicon Valley tech giants like Facebook, Microsoft and YouTube. She’s also influenced cultural issues by directing the reframing of the transgender narrative as the creative visionary behind the launch of Caitlyn Jenner’s on-air image, and also activated Amnesty International supporters to help Obama’s Arms Trade Treaty pass in the United Nations.

Franklin Tipton
Founder, CCO, Head of Copy.

Franklin has overseen integrated advertising and brand launches for some of the world’s best-known brands. He established the voice for Method, launched Mini Cooper into the U.S. market, and introduced Virgin Atlantic to the States. All before he was enlisted to take on creative leadership for Sprint. His Sprint “Now” campaign turned the telecom behemoth’s fortunes around on its way to global creative recognition.

With more Cannes Titanium Lions (one of which was awarded to the campaign that helped move a business forward more than any other in the world) on his shelf than any other San Francisco creative director, he mothers over each effort’s smallest details. This mastery of craft has translated to highly tuned campaigns across the alcoholic beverage industry including Miller Lite, Bushmills, and E. & J. Gallo.

His “your mission is my mission” motto has inspired creative teams around the world at A-list organizations including Mother in London, Publicis Mojo in Australia and Crispin Porter + Bogusky. Most recently, he’s led Odysseus Arms on Cannes-recognized work for Amnesty International, helped reimagine the Kodak brand for the digital age, worked with HotelTonight to craft the language behind its global expansion, and ushered Barefoot into a new age of social media engagement.
